[Linux] Netwerk module laadt niet automatisch

Pagina: 1
Acties:

  • asusk7m550
  • Registratie: Oktober 2000
  • Laatst online: 28-01 10:10

asusk7m550

Athlon 550@500

Topicstarter
Gisteren heb ik mijn trouwe RedHat 7.1 server distributie vervangen door een OpenNA 1.0 distributie.
Deze distributie is als het goed is goed beveiligd, en heeft van zichzelf al een IDS (Intruder Detection System) en nog wat extra beveiligingen.

Nu heb ik deze geinstalleerd, en jammer genoeg werd mijn oude netwerkkaart niet herkend (3com 3c905 ISA). Ook kon ik geen standaard driver vinden voor deze kaart in de distributie (en ik had geen zin om een nieuwe kernel te installeren, omdat ik dan de kernel moet patchen voor beveiligings update en daar heb ik momenteel even geen in, misschien later). Ik kon wel een driver vinden voor de 3com 3c950 PCI kaart, en dus heb ik de oude netwerkkaart vervangen door de nieuwe 3c905.

De nieuwe kaart werkt zonder problemen, en als ik kan handmatig de module ook laden met
code:
1
/sbin/modprobe 3c59x

Ook heb ik de volgende regel in /etc/modules.conf gezet (waar trouwens eth0 ook al in stond).
code:
1
alias eth1 3c59x

Tenslotte heb ik een bestand ifcfg-eth1 aangemaakt in de directory waar die hoord (incl vast ipadres enzo).

Het probleem is nu dat de driver (module) niet automatisch wordt geladen als de computer gerestart wordt. Ik krijg een melding dat de driver erniet voor geladen is, en hierdoor eth1 niet kan worden geconfigureerd (oid, ik weet het niet precies omdat het niet terug komt in de logs, en ik niet fysiek achter de server zit). Hierdoor kan de DHCP server niet starten met de gevolgen van dien.
Om dit juist te krijgen moet ik dus inloggen op de server, de driver laden, hierna het netwerk opnieuw opstarten (of interface1 opstarten). En de DHCP server starten.
Ik wil dit eigelijk niet elke keer doen, heeft iemand daarom een idee waarom de driver niet geladen wordt.

De driver voor eth0 (8138too) wordt trouwens wel automatisch geladen.

It takes only a minute to get a crush on someone, an hour to like someone, and a day to love someone, but it takes a lifetime to forget someone.


  • Super_ik
  • Registratie: Maart 2001
  • Laatst online: 14-02 16:24

Super_ik

haklust!

/sbin/modprobe 3c59x moet je ergens in je /etc/rc.d/rc.modules zetten. of ergens anders in een rc. file

8<------------------------------------------------------------------------------------
Als ik zo door ga haal ik m'n dood niet. | ik hou van goeie muziek


  • Barracuda
  • Registratie: Augustus 2000
  • Laatst online: 05-05-2023
ik gok dat dit komt omdat jouw 3com 509 isa (905 is pci) niet PNP is dus zal je een IRQ enz enz aan moeten geven.

zie
Afbeeldingslocatie: http://pigtail.net/LRP/3c509.jpg

gratis af te halen SUN ultra1 compleet